I won't grade the CHSN launch until their first regular season telecast next Friday in Winnipeg.

Game production looks fine and the graphics seem to be an upgrade.



The key for CHSN was getting a major carriage deal and they did so with DirecTV. I suspect a deal with Xfinity is coming - I say that because NBC Sports Chicago gave CHSN the keys to all the social media accounts - a seamless transition.

The NBC Sports Chicago studios at 350 N. Orleans Street have been gutted as CHSN is based at United Center and that reduces the overhead significantly. I found it odd that Comcast did not move the sports channel to NBC Tower in Streeterville.
